
We take so many baby photos, don’t we? Babies are so adorable, it’s hard to imagine there’s any need to make them look any more adorable through photography but – alas – it’s possible.
If you’re hiring a photographer for a professional photo shoot, it’s often wonderful to give them some ideas on what you’d like. Of course, they’ll have some ideas of their own but delivering a good brief is helpful for both of you.
If you’re doing some DIY photography at home, the world is your oyster because you can catch your baby in many states of being – sleeping, smiling, laughing. You can even keep some cute costumes and props handy for that ideal moment.
While smart phones produce pretty good quality photos these days, a good quality DSLR camera is a wonderful investment as you can better manage composition, lighting and focus.
The D in DSLR stands for ‘digital’ which is perfect because it means you can take as many photos as you want then print them onto many different materials, including canvas, glass and aluminium.

Arty Baby
Black and white photos immediately scream ‘arty’. It’s all about capturing light and texture rather than colour. Removing colour can actually add something special to the right image. The key is shooting in monochrome from word go rather than removing the colour later.
